Output 3d717efd9d27e08152f7754af05f40cbd9fa545d367087c8c2faa5135c3d9ef5:1

value
17371137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c7083404566903df212cabfef86ae25a2be326 OP_EQUAL
address
3NN74tMeVMyVdBq6SPGaCwdLyw3w7ajryN
transaction
3d717efd9d27e08152f7754af05f40cbd9fa545d367087c8c2faa5135c3d9ef5
confirmations
522405
spent
true